![]() All other items contained within the wreck will be moved into a jettison container if the wreck is salvaged successfully. As such, a pilot may attempt to salvage a wreck without repercussions and the first one to successfully salvage the wreck will receive the salvaged components, if any. The salvage obtained from wrecks is considered free for all. While pilot skills and better equipment make accessing the salvage easier and quicker, they do not increase the amounts of salvage gained. A failed access attempt has no negative effects on the wreck and unless the wreck is too complicated to salvage due to lack of skills, the salvaging efforts can just be repeated until the wreck has been successfully salvaged. It is worth noting that each wreck has a pre-determined amount of salvageable components. ![]() Each salvaging cycle of the module or drone has a chance to access the potential components, with skills and rigs increase this chance and permitting the salvaging higher quality wrecks. In order to salvage these components, a Salvager module or Salvaging Drones need to be used on the wreck. Salvaging is one of the many professions available to the players of EVE Online, through which a pilot can attempt to recover potentially valuable components from any salvagable wreck of destroyed ships or structures. ![]()
